Having missed out on European soccer next season, Chelsea are open to bids for a whole host of players. Roméo Lavia, Wesley Fofana, Andrey Santos, Pedro Neto and Malo Gusto are among those that could be sold. (Source: Striver)

>Cole Palmer could be tempted to pursue his own exit from Chelsea and may be interested in a reunion with former manager Enzo Maresca at Manchester City. (Source: Football Insider)

Newcastle United left back Lewis Hall is considering an exit after missing out on a spot in England’s World Cup roster. Manchester United are long-term admirers and have been boosted by the player’s reluctance to return to London. (Source: GIVEMESPORT)

>Despite an initial reluctance, Liverpool are now ready to sell goalkeeper Alisson after honest talks with the Brazil international. A fee of $17 million (€15 million, £13 million) will be demanded for the Juventus target. (Source: Tuttosport)

Arsenal recently sent scouts to watch United States youth international center back Noahkai Banks, 19, in action for Augsburg. (Source: Sky Germany)

>Tottenham Hotspur center back Micky van de Ven would be keen to join Liverpool this summer if the Reds make a move. As it stands, no approach has been made. (Source: Ben Jacobs)

>Tottenham Hotspur will carry out extensive testing on its stadium and training ground surfaces as part of a wide-ranging operation aimed at ending its injury misery.
>Daily Mail Sport understands that initial results have found little difference between the bounce of their stadium turf versus that of their training ground. However, they are now working with an external partner to carry out what is being described as ‘a deep dive’ into the matter which will involve further, widespread testing at both facilities, along with a series of fresh measures.
